Yamaha Tenere 700 2025

Yamaha Tenere 700 2025

In 2025, the Tenere 700 features ride-by-wire, traction control and riding modes for the first time. Strictly speaking, it may have lost some of its unique selling point in the travel enduro market, its purist approach, but this does little to change its character. It is still the versatile, robust adventure bike that feels at home on loose surfaces and also cuts a fine figure on the tarmac. If the new electronic features are not a reason for increased interest in the new T7, then perhaps the many improvements in detail based on customer feedback are. A fixed tank cap, offset clutch cable mount, reinforced rear end and adapted fairings may not sound like much, but in practice they make the Tenere package more pleasant and practical than ever before.

Triumph Speed 400 2025

Triumph Speed 400 2025

The Speedy 400 is a really smart A2-class naked bike at a low price. The engine could be a little more agile, but the small Speed 400 offers a nice torque plateau in the mid-range. Thanks to its low weight, the handling is perfectly fine and the suspension offers an appropriate compromise between comfort and sport - with a tendency towards comfort. Although the brakes only have one disc at the front, they are really effective. Finally, the electronics also score points, with even a disengageable traction control system on board.
